INSTALLATION ROOM
The room where the gas appliance is to
be installed must have a natural flow of
air so that the gas can burn.
The flow of air must come directly from
one or more openings made in the outsi-
de walls with a free area of at least 100
cm
2
.
If the appliance does not have a no-
flame safety device this opening must
have an area of at least 200 cm
2
.
The openings should be near the floor
and preferably on the side opposite the
exhaust for combustion products and
must be so made that they cannot be
blocked from either the outside or the
outside.
When these openings cannot be made
the necessary air can come from an
adjacent room which is ventilated as
required, as long as it is not a bedroom
or a dangerous area.
In this case the kitchen door must allow
the passage of the air.

DISCHARGE OF THE COMBUSTION
PRODUCTS
The gas appliance combustion products
must be discharged through a hood con-
nected directly to the outside (Fig. 11).
When this is not possible an electric fan
can be used, fitted on the outside wall or
the window, with output which guaran-
tees a daily exchange of air of 3-5 times
the volume of the kitchen (Fig. 12).
The fan can only be installed if there are
air inlet openings as described in the
"Installation room" section.
